My take:

Naz - About the best I've seen from him. Great job on the boards - did about as well as could be expected against Yao. Needs to improve his help defense (though, it's tough to help off Yao).

KT - Great game. His usual tough D and rebounding and when he's hitting his jump shot like that it makes a huge difference to the offense. I also have to question his help D , just because there were a lot of drives where no one was there.

TT - Tracy is great but it was ridiculus how poor TTs defense is.

Marbs - I though he played ok. Seems some wanted him to drive more but I thought the paint was pretty packed. (Also, I think YAO has more of an impact then his number of block shots would indicate. Guys like KT and NAZ get some blocked shots because people don't fear them and challenge them all the time. Guys like Yao get blocked shots inspite of the fact the most guys won't even drive if they see them in the lane.)

Crawford - Still has bad shot selection. His D is not great but unlike TT was working at it. The last shot was lucky - but I give him and the team credit for getting back into it in the fourth quarter to give themselves a chance to get lucky.

Aziz - He's an athlete. McGrady abused him a little but he's a rook against a superstar.

Sweeney - Didn't do much.

JYD - hardly played. I thing in some situations he should get extended play but I tend to think he is over-rated my most on this forum. He is decent and hustles, but I would never try to have him cover T-MAC or compare him to Ben Wallace.

Overall our defense is bad. Even given our lack of shot blocking and undersized two - our man to man and especially our help defense could be much better.

Our offense could certainly use a healthy Houston but I was impressed with the relatively good ball movement at times and lack of turn overs. There was one sequence in the fourth quarter that ended with a KT jump shot that reminded me of the old glory years of Reed, Frazier, Bradly...
